A home for Melbourne’s creative practitioners.

ACMI X is a hub for creatives in Fed Square, Melbourne. It is made up of creative practitioners, startups and businesses working with creative technology across film, TV, videogames and art.

By providing a space and a community that enables discovery, learning and growth for individuals and businesses alike, we foster creative fusions and cross-disciplinary partnerships between ACMI X residents and ACMI’s own creative employees.

ACMI X + Ludo Residency

We've partnered with Ludo Studio, the Emmy-award winning production company behind Bluey, Robbie Hood and The Strange Chores, to establish a 3-month $10,000 residency at ACMI X
